Let Your Glory Be over All the Earth

To the choirmaster: according to (K)Do Not Destroy. A (L)Miktam[c] of David, when he fled from Saul, in (M)the cave.

57 (N)Be merciful to me, O God, be merciful to me,
    for in you my soul (O)takes refuge;
in (P)the shadow of your wings I will take refuge,
    (Q)till the storms of destruction pass by.
I cry out to God Most High,
    to God who (R)fulfills his purpose for me.
(S)He will send from heaven and save me;
    he will put to shame (T)him who tramples on me. Selah
(U)God will send out (V)his steadfast love and his faithfulness!

My soul is in the midst of (W)lions;
    I lie down amid fiery beasts—
the children of man, whose (X)teeth are spears and arrows,
    whose (Y)tongues are sharp swords.

(Z)Be exalted, O God, above the heavens!
    Let your glory be over all the earth!

They set (AA)a net for my steps;
    my soul was (AB)bowed down.
They (AC)dug a pit in my way,
    but they have fallen into it themselves. Selah
(AD)My heart is (AE)steadfast, O God,
    my heart is steadfast!
I will sing and make melody!
    (AF)Awake, (AG)my glory![d]
Awake, (AH)O harp and lyre!
    I will awake the dawn!
I will give thanks to you, O Lord, among the peoples;
    I will sing praises to you among the nations.
10 For your (AI)steadfast love is great to the heavens,
    your faithfulness to the clouds.

11 (AJ)Be exalted, O God, above the heavens!
    Let your glory be over all the earth!
